Unified Service Desk default event listener (http://localhost:5000) pop-ups for IE when our Avaya Phone system sends a request.

We have an implementation of Unified Service Desk application and we are using the event listener http://localhost: 5000 to receive requests (screen-pops) from our Avaya telephone and chat system.  The issue is when we receive a phone call or chat, then it opens a new IE window everytime which is annoying for our Reps.  Has anyone else had a good solution to this issue?  We tried to implement a windows service to close the window, however, it kills all the IE processes which affects USD itself.  Any good solutions for this problem?
